Saturday Round Cardigan GC

Great price at £26.95 through golf now for 320pm start. Warm welcome and lots of coyrse advice from proshop.

Testing layout with sea winds and with the ample course out- makes for tricky drives.

Need to know your yardages on the par 3s with the 16th being an amazing challenging hole. Fantastic bowl green to hit into with a 25mph cross wind! The 17th hole also has a great green to play into. Good long 18th to finish. Stunning coastal views - highly recommend. The Fish & chips in the clubhouse were also spot on.

First game at Cardigan

Great location with superb views. 25mph winds made play interesting. Cracking true greens with lots of 2 tier greens. Warm welcome in proshop with lots of useful info.

Great time to play as all the gorse is out. Fantastic closing holes 16-18. Many sloping fairways need to be respected with tough par 3s.bthe 16th is a stunner like I've never played before.

Stayed for dinner - good fish n chips in the clubhouse with sunset views over the sea.

Highly recommend this terrific club to play.
